Building foundation repair services are essential for maintaining the stability and safety of a property’s structure. These services typically involve assessing the current condition of the foundation, identifying issues such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ting, and then implementing appropriate repair solutions. Common methods include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, all aimed at restoring the foundation’s integrity and preventing further damage. Skilled contractors utilize specialized tools and techniques to ensure that repairs address the root causes of foundation problems effectively.
Foundation problems can lead to a variety of structural concerns, including c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, uneven flooring, and even more severe issues like bowing walls or sinking slabs. Left unaddressed, these issues may compromise the safety of a property and result in costly repairs down the line. Building foundation repair services help homeowners and property owners resolve these issues early, minimizing damage and helping to preserve the property's value. These services are especially vital in areas prone to soil movement or where the soil conditions are unstable.
Residential properties such as single-family homes, townhouses, and multi-unit complexes frequently require foundation repair services. Commercial buildings, including retail stores, office spaces, and warehouses, may also need foundation assessments and repairs to ensure structural safety and compliance. Properties built on expansive clay, sandy soils, or regions with significant moisture fluctuations are more susceptible to foundation issues, making regular inspections and timely repairs crucial for maintaining property stability.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,500 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Minor repairs may cost closer to $2,500,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ual assessments.
Factors Influencing Costs - The cost of foundation repairs varies based on factors like soil condition, foundation type, and the size of the affected area. For example, repairing a small crack might be around $1,000, whereas stabilizing a large, settling foundation could cost $15,000 or more.
Average Price Range - On average, homeowners in Springtown, TX, can expect foundation repair services to fall between $3,000 and $10,000. This range accounts for different repair techniques, such as piering or slabjacking, used by local service providers.
Cost Variability - Costs can vary significantly based on the specific needs of the property and the repair approach chosen. A typical project might be around $4,000 for moderate repairs, but more complex issues could push costs higher, emphasizing the importance of professional evaluations.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include noticeable c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Local service providers can provide estimates based on specific conditions.
Is foundation repair necessary if I see minor cracks? Small cracks may not always require repair, but it’s advisable to have a professional evaluate them to determine if they indicate underlying issues that need attention.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Common methods include mudjacking, pier and beam stabilization, and underpinning, depending on the foundation type and severity of the issues.
